We provide IT Staff Augmentation Services!

Sql Developer/data Analytics Application Developer Resume

0/5 (Submit Your Rating)

Fremont, CA

OBJECTIVE:

  • To seek a challenging position as a SQL/OLAP BI Developer

TECHNICAL SKILLS:

Programming Languages: Visual Basic, C, C++, C#, ASP.Net, Java script, HTML, PHP, Verilog, VHDL, Tcl/Tk, Assembly, AutoIT script

Databases: - MS SQL 2005/2008 and MySQL 5/6

ETL Tools: - SSIS

BI Tools: - SSRS 2008 and Tableau 6

PROFESSIONAL EXPERIENCE:

SQL Developer/Data Analytics Application Developer

Confidential, Fremont, CA

Responsibilities:

  • Designed and developed incremental ETL programs and processes using SSIS for a multi-source, manufacturing component assembly and testing SQL Server data warehouse. Data sources included flat files, Access databases and SQL Server databases. Enforced data integrity rules such as unique business keys and referential integrity across sources and defined, developed and maintained automated alerts in case of serious data validation failures. Transformation rules included de-duping, pivoting, ranking and aggregation.
  • Implemented an enterprise ETL environment to track statistics including the history of files loaded, database replication status for each synchronization job, and the number of records loaded and rejected per table and business entity. Enforced universal primary keys where possible and mapped local keys to universal primary keys otherwise. The ETL environment supported multiple source and target databases.
  • Implemented the enterprise master data synchronization strategy using stored procedures to consolidate enterprise data from multiple sources into a normalized master database and propagated the standardized data back to the sources using both push/pull strategies and into to the data warehouse. Tracked the history of changes to master data using triggers for auditing and troubleshooting data quality issues.
  • Implemented stored procedures to incrementally update the solar component, solar array and location dimensions and incrementally load the energy production, weather and solar conditions, component testing, and array tracking fact tables (up to 3 million records added per month) . Implemented type 2 slowly changing dimension.
  • Gathered and implemented analytical requirements by writing complex SQL queries and views against the star schema in the absence of a Business Intelligence solution.
  • Analyze data quality issues and created weekly reports for review by upper management.
  • Created recurring backup jobs to transfer data across databases.
  • Synchronized database table schemas, stored procedures and data across production, development and QA environments in an agile process.
  • Designed and implemented a table partitioning strategy for large, raw data tables and the archiving strategy, process and jobs.
  • Updated the data model by adding derived, calculated data entities and attributes. Gathered and analyzed the requirements for complex model calculations and designed and programmed the business logic and algorithms to implement these calculations
  • Analyzed execution plans to troubleshoot query performance issues and tuned queries using table and query hints. Defined and maintained table indexes by defragmenting and keeping statistics updated.
  • Defined the BI Architecture and built 90% of the BI layer. Gathered requirements for and created various performance comparison OLAP reports using SSRS 2008 and Tableau 6.0.

MIS Engineer

Confidential, Fremont, CA

Responsibilities:

  • Developed database queries including stored procedures and functions to support the back-end system for order processing, inventory bookkeeping and shipment tracking.
  • Designed and developed ETL programs and processes using SSIS to load flat files into a SQL Server database used in the analysis and reporting of forecast and backlog of demands and for supply data. Created automated alert jobs to send status notifications after the daily ETL process.
  • Implemented Config-To-Order engine to parse the orders received thru B2B gateway. Identified different servers and validated on the orders configurations. Generated automated alerts for illegal order configuration.
  • Created GUI with visual C# for reporting in Visual Studio Team System environment. Implemented authorization function to control access for different user groups to the logistic system. Wrote programs that consumed the SAP system API for work order creation and closing.
  • Implemented user controls to define product configurations used by the Config-To-Order engine to prevent processing of illegal orders.
  • Implemented user controls for delivering orders to the shop floor for production to begin and for receiving finished goods into the system. Validation on finished good was enforced; if scanned serial number did not match the order information, it was rejected back to the shop floor.
  • Implemented a process to inject hold/release/cancel commands from customer directly to shop floor after validating order status to aid production efficiency. In addition, this process provided a function for the manufacturer to override the issued commands.
  • Synchronized database table schemas, stored procedures and data across production and development environments

Video Engineer

Confidential, Fremont, CA

Responsibilities:

  • Scripted with AutoIt in Windows environment to automate repeatable tasks from encoding raw video with different encoders, compared encoded video with raw video objectively, and lastly loaded test results into database for reporting usage among team members
  • Implemented results of evaluations and reporting tool using PHP/MySQL with JavaScript and hosting by apache2 (Internal access only)
  • Analyzed video evaluation results with tools such as MTS4EA MPEG Analyzer from Tektronix
  • Configured Intel Canmore platform in Linux environment to playback H.264 format videos. Implemented script to test the hardware decoder with H.264 conformance test videos. Utilized various tools to transcode video into different formats and containers, and performed extractions from containers and decoding to raw YUV format.

Server Administrator and Quality Assurance

Confidential, Milpitas, CA

Responsibilities:

  • Installed and managed a Windows Server 2003. Provided Domain and Active Directory management for setting up user accounts and access controls
  • Implemented a logging system for operators to record support tickets and customer inquiries. Developed a web forms system using PHP and MySQL for operators to retrieve customer history and provide quality related statistics for different types of problems.

Data Analyzer/Reporter/Web Developer

Confidential, San Mateo, CA

Responsibilities:

  • Web development (online application forms and reports)
  • Updated contents of webpages with HTML hard coding
  • Implemented web-based forms in PHP/MySQL to collect data from online submissions with JavaScript for data validation. All forms included front end user interface to collect data and administration area to view results with requested filtering and customized reporting.

We'd love your feedback!